Daisy's Story

Meet Daisy - a fun-loving and athletic dog looking for her forever home. Could it be with you? Daisy is packed with energy, personality and endearing qualities that will make her the perfect companion for a family willing to invest the time into a special dog. Her owners made the difficult decision to rehome Daisy, knowing she needed more time than they could provide with a young, growing family. Daisy is currently residing in a volunteer-foster home through Animal Advocates.<br/><br/>Daisy is a young adult hound-mix, approximately 55lbs, and is quite athletic for her size, with long legs that give her impressive jumping and agility skills. She has an incredible ability to stand straight up like a person without any support - a talent that never fails to amaze! Daisy might be an excellent candidate for agility training as a hobby, as both a great outlet for her energy and an opportunity to bond with her new family.<br/><br/>Daisy&#39;s favorite activities include daily walks, rolling on her back in the grass (a simple pleasure that brings her great joy), squeaker toys and belly rubs. When she&#39;s happily playing with her toys, Daisy makes adorable little chirping sounds, adding to her unique charm. She enjoys playing with balls and toys, both chasing and tug-of-war, and particularly likes puzzle toys filled with treats. Daisy is an affectionate companion who loves being petted and will politely ask for belly rubs.<br/><br/>Daisy is house-trained and crate-trained. She can be trusted alone in the house for several hours, though the crate is her &#34;safe&#34; spot and she comfortably and willingly spends time in it. Daisy knows basic commands, rides comfortably in a car and takes regular, daily walks on a leash for exercise.<br/><br/>Daisy displays &#34;friendly over-excitement&#34; with all new things! Daisy can be vocal and pull on the leash, especially when visiting with new people or other dogs, but she is responsive to positive reinforcement and redirection. Daisy recently spent time at &#34;camp&#34; with our friends at Parkway Pet Lodge for a week-long training program. Daisy made doggy friends and made great progress sharpening her basic obedience skills and leash manners. She can&#39;t wait to show off her new tricks! She&#39;s friendly with everyone and loves to play once guests are inside and the interactions with other dogs are positive and monitored. She has not been observed around cats and has been known to chase. Proper introductions with any resident animals, new situations and new people are always a must.<br/><br/>We imagine Daisy would be a perfect fit and thrive with an active family (adult-only or with older kids only) who can provide daily exercise and appropriate outlets for her energy. Time spent outside walking, soaking in the fresh air in her own yard, and lots of belly rubs from her people would be Daisy&#39;s ideal. Daisy has shown improvement with consistent, positive training. She would do best with experienced owners who can help her continue this training and socialization around other animals. Daisy will surely reward her new family with unwavering loyalty, affection and companionship.<br/><br/>Daisy is spayed, microchipped, up-to-date on vaccinations, preventatives and tested negative for heartworm. Her most recent exam was in July 2025. She has a record of a continuity of veterinarian care and, as per the vet, is an overall healthy dog.
